Statins slash risk of heart disease or stroke for women, study finds

A review of data from 27 trials featuring 46,675 female and 127,474 male patients found the treatment slashed their risk of heart disease or stroke.  Around 600,000 women die from the conditions every year. But the review found statins, which work by lowering so-called…

Faulty insulin pens recall

The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(MHRA) warned people with diabetes who use insulin pens manufactured by Owen Mumford to check their pens are being recalled. If they have a pen from the list of affected lots, then they…
